A catalyst-free synthetic approach is described for the synthesis of 4-quinolone derivatives through a tandem amination/conjugated Michael addition sequence of 1-(2-fluorophenyl)prop-2-yn-1-one derivatives. The [5+1]-cyclization proceeds efficiently at a high temperature under an inert atmosphere with lithium carbonate as a base, and it provides a practical route to a diverse range of 4-quinolones. The mechanism was studied in details and several of the intermediates were isolated.
